Abstract

A method for cutting teeth into working gears using a tool, the tool main part of which has a plurality of cutting teeth which are arranged about a rotational axis and which protrude radially from the tool main part, the cutting teeth forming an end face, two tooth flanks which point away from each other, and cutting edges. The cutting edges are formed from the tooth flank edges adjoining the end face. In a first method step, tooth gaps which form tooth flanks are produced in the working gear by means of the cutting edges using a machining process in a first position of the tool relative to the working gear, and in a second method step, the working gear tooth flanks produced by the cutting edges are fine-machined by an abrasive tool surface.

         8 . A tool for cutting the teeth of working gears with a main part, which has a multiplicity of cutting teeth arranged about an axis of rotation and protruding radially from the main part of the tool, which cutting teeth have an end face, two tooth flanks facing away from each other, and cutting edges on the edges of the tooth flanks adjacent to the end face for the generation by machining of tooth gaps forming tooth flanks on the working gear, the tooth flanks of the tool are abrasively formed for the fine-machining of the tooth flanks of the working gear generated by the cutting edges 
     
     
         9 . The tool in accordance with  claim 8 , wherein, the tooth flanks of the tool are abrasively coated, in particular have a hard material coating. 
     
     
         10 . The tool in accordance with  claim 8 , wherein, the tooth flanks of the tool have hard material particles, in particular boron nitride, aluminium oxide, or diamonds, embedded in a metal layer, in particular a nickel layer. 
     
     
         11 . The tool in accordance with  claim 8 , wherein, the direction of extent of the cutting teeth runs at an angle to the axis of rotation. 
     
     
         12 . The tool in accordance with  claim 8 , wherein, a vertex line of the cutting teeth runs on a truncated conical surface, or a cylindrical surface, about the axis of rotation.
